Job Description

Overview:

As part of the Originations team, the Private Credit Analyst is responsible for evaluating the creditworthiness of loan applicants in the business purpose residential lending space as well as assessing the underlying collateral of the project. This role involves analyzing financial data, assessing risk, and making recommendations to ensure the integrity of our loan portfolio.

Responsibilities:

  • Review and analyze financial statements, credit reports, and other relevant data to assess the creditworthiness of loan applicants.
  • Evaluate the viability of proposed real estate investments, including property value, market conditions, and borrower experience.
  • Prepare detailed credit memos with recommendations for loan approval or decline, ensuring alignment with company policies and risk appetite.
  • Identify potential risks associated with loan applications and recommend appropriate risk mitigation strategies.
  • Ensure all credit analysis and documentation comply with internal policies, industry standards, and regulatory requirements.
  • Maintain accurate and organized records of credit decisions and supporting documentation.
  • Stay informed of changes in regulations and best practices within the residential lending space.
  • Collaborate with loan officers, processors, and other team members to gather necessary information and provide clear communication on credit decisions.
  • Participate in meetings to discuss complex cases, share insights, and contribute to decision-making processes.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Business, Economics, or a related field.
  • 3-5 years of experience in private real estate lending in underwriting, credit analysis or elated experience.
  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ret financial data and assess risk.
  • Knowledge of residential real estate markets and investment principles.
  • Excellent attention to detail and organizational skills.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
